Pak Taliban denies death of commander Omar Khalid

Peshawar, Jan. 22(ANI): Tehrik-I Taliban Pakistan has denied that its commander Abdul Ali, alias Omar Khalid has been killed in a military strike in Mohmand Agency.

Reports said commander Abdul Ali, alias Omar Khalid, was killed in last night's military offensive in Mohmand Agency, while his second-in-command Shakil had been injured.

The Daily Times reported that Khalid's house was destroyed in the operation while he was inside.

"Omar Khalid is alive and we shall present him before the media in a day or two," a Taliban commander said.

Meanwhile, security forces on Wednesday arrested seven terrorists, including a senior al Qaeda operative allegedly wanted in connection with the 2005 attacks on London tube trains.

The Pakistani security forces arrested the Taliban militants after storming their hideout.

Local officials confirmed the arrests, saying American investigators were present at the time of the operation.

"He's been arrested in Peshawar this morning," a security official said.

"t was a well-planned raid carried out against a militant den. The culprits were caught off guard and captured without resistance," the official said. (ANI)
